Rubric Code: L4B3W6 By fml1026 Ready to use Public Rubric Subject: (General) Type: Writing Grade Levels: 6-8 Desktop Mobile Subjects: English WebThe basic components of a rubric include: The criteria which you’ll use for the assessment. You need to describe all the aspects of performance you will grade your students on. You can also present the criteria as the objectives of the task that you’ll evaluate. Descriptors or words which will establish the effectiveness of your expectations. the dimple maker ebay
